Contrarian AI Theses:
-
Horizontal LLMs will lose:
The prevailing belief among AI experts is that Language Models (LLMs) will not lead us to Artificial General Intelligence (AGI). Instead, the next breakthroughs in AI are expected to come from new technologies rather than just more data. Furthermore, it is argued that verticalizing LLMs, using multiple versions for specific applications, may be more effective than relying on a single horizontal LLM. This challenges the notion that LLMs alone can dominate the field of AI. -
AI will impact specific companies, not entire markets:
Unlike previous technological waves, AI is not expected to impact entire markets. Instead, AI applies intelligence and learning to different steps in the corporate value chain. Consequently, companies with value chains that are more amenable to taking advantage of AI will benefit the most. It is suggested that companies with similar steps in their value chain may have more in common in terms of benefiting from AI, rather than being defined by the products they make or customers they serve. Thus, AI's impact will be focused on specific companies rather than entire industries. -
AI will erode competitive advantage:
The widely-held belief that certain companies possess sustainable competitive advantages is challenged by the rise of AI. Google's acknowledgment that they have no moat against AI exemplifies this perspective. AI has the potential to level the playing field by automating and optimizing various processes, eliminating traditional sources of competitive advantage. This thesis suggests that companies need to adapt and embrace AI to stay ahead in the rapidly changing business landscape.
The Future of Search Engines:
-
Generative AI as the next Google search engine:
The evolution of search engines has been relatively stagnant, with the current design being rooted in the late 1990s. The content we consume today, such as social networks, data streams, video content, and apps, has vastly changed. It is argued that search engine design needs to shift from using a large database for searching to utilizing that database as training data for a neural network. By generating results with a neural network, search engines can adapt to the changing content landscape and provide more relevant and personalized search results. -
Shrinking the internet with generative AI:
The use of trained models in generative AI offers the possibility of drastically reducing the size of the internet. Currently, the internet comprises several petabytes of data, but a generative AI model trained on this data can potentially be reduced to a portable 100-gigabyte model. This would revolutionize the way we access information, making it more feasible to store and carry vast amounts of data on personal devices. However, significant technological advancements are necessary before such a transition can occur. -
Hybrid solutions and distribution:
While replacing Google entirely may require substantial technological advancements, a hybrid solution combining generative AI and traditional search engines could be a viable interim option. Google already incorporates generative AI to generate query results for certain questions. This shift in distribution would also impact user accessibility, as installing the entire Google archive on personal devices would no longer be feasible. Instead, ML models could be used to run search queries, transforming the way we interact with search engines.
